Practical Metal Finishing - Most of the time, metal polishing is required for aesthetic reasons and clean-room usages. It is one of the more popular solutions simply because of its use in bringing out the original beauty of the item, as an example, motorbike parts, cookware or vehicle parts. Equally, a great many clean-rooms will want a polished finish in order to limit the permeability of the components which often can result in dirt to build up and contaminate. An outstanding example of this usage could be in vacuum chambers.

There exist lots of approaches to finish metal, and let's take a quick look at a number of the techniques involved. Metal can be burnished manually, using specialized buffing machines, electromechanically or chemically. A polishing compound or paste can be utilized, which could consist of lim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, chromium o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, because of its inferior th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its comparatively high viscidness is just about the time-consuming. Conversely, products produced with non-ferrous metal will be more amenable to polishing, simply because these demand the least number of procedures.

A decreased pad speed is employed any time a superior quality mirror finish is critical. Finishing buffs plastered in paste will be dramatically affected by specific loads on the pad. The level of the pressure on the surface could be increased within certain ranges, having said that, applying over the optimum measure of pressure not simply decreases the quality level of the process, but also decreases the level of performance, might cause wear on the part, plus there is also an apparent heating up of the pieces being worked on, thanks to friction. When polishing thin items, it's raised temperature (and a resulting pliancy of the metal) that cause parts to distort, twist or buckle. In general, it takes an educated polisher to think about all these things to equally avert harm to the metal part and to get the task done adequately. In order to radically increase the standard of the resulting surface, the polishing operation should be performed with significantly less power and not so much pressure so as to after a while produce a surface that is free of scratches or fine lines brought about by the buffing process, subsequently ending up with a fantastic mirror finish.
